To clear things up, I am referring to the attempt by Metacom, sachem of the Wampanoag, to defeat the Puritan colonists in Massachusetts Bay. Despite the fact that the Wampanoag and other associated tribes took grevious losses from European diseases, and were even further disoriented by the colony, they managed to cause hell for the relatively young colony, decimating their population and destroyed 12 of the regions towns.
